This guide, based on insights from former CIA Officer Jason Hanson, outlines a recommended approach for introducing new shooters, particularly women, to firearms. It emphasizes starting with low-recoil .22 caliber pistols and making the experience fun with engaging targets, while cautioning against intimidating instruction styles often found in some gun stores. The goal is to foster a positive and non-intimidating introduction to shooting.

This video details a project to create an ideal suppressed .22LR pistol setup for new shooters. The Taurus TX22 Competition, equipped with a Holosun 507 Comp optic and Huxwrx Flow 22 suppressor, is presented as a complete success for providing a low-recoil, quiet, and accurate first shooting experience. The setup significantly boosts new shooter confidence and enjoyment.
This video discusses the concept of the 'perfect beginner pistol,' emphasizing the need for a reliable, quiet, and soft-shooting firearm. The speaker identifies key requirements including a .22LR caliber, good trigger, adequate magazine capacity, suppressor compatibility, and a red dot sight. Potential candidates like the Taurus TX22 Competition and Ruger Mark IV are considered, along with specific suppressor and optic recommendations.
